Transaction 8588f5460bec1af4f04660b96107524cef7b327f7ae438ee585ba00f71a9ffa3

3 Input
2 Outputs
  • 8588f5460bec1af4f04660b96107524cef7b327f7ae438ee585ba00f71a9ffa3:0
  • value  7215190
    address  3BMEXwEL4ZuXJb4Kpnw72jhMGvRLxgzt8q
  • 8588f5460bec1af4f04660b96107524cef7b327f7ae438ee585ba00f71a9ffa3:1
  • value  4755229
    address  16B6tdAj8sJnnykwDtpSXZiiMFtAjQ2adV